Exchange Cottage has been thoughtfully renovated keeping many reminders of it's past. It comfortably sleeps 4 people with two bedrooms; a downstairs super king or a lovely bright king bedroom on the top floor which can be made into a twin on request. Both bedrooms are en-suite with a large p shaped bath on the first floor. Plenty of storage space. There is a downstairs toilet. The main living area is very comfortable for four people with a dining table, lounge seating, TV and log burner. The kitchen is compact but very functional and well equipped. Outside, there is a courtyard with seating outside dining. The property is enclosed with a fence. Parking for 2 cars on the drive too.
